Suthers backs Gessler effort to set up personal criminal defense fund
Colorado Attorney General John Suthers’ office this week made what’s sure to be a controversial decision to officially support Secretary of State Scott Gessler’s effort to establish a legal defense fund. The fund would host contributions from private donors willing to cover costs tied to a Denver District Attorney criminal investigation into reimbursements Gessler charged to his office for alleged unofficial expenses.
The Attorney General’s decision came in the form of a letter (pdf) sent Tuesday from Assistant Attorney General Matthew Grove to the state’s Independent Ethics Commission. The Commission is considering whether or not such a fund would violate state anti-corruption laws.
